Biography of Michel Byette

Sir Michel Byette Michel Byette began his career at the municipal level in 1970 as director of recreation for the City of Beauharnois. He subsequently held the same position in Saint-Jean-sur-Richelieu and in Lachine until 1977.

From 1977 to 1986, Byette’s career turned toward regional and national responsibilities.

In 1986, he returned to municipal work as director of recreation for the City of Lasalle and then for the City of Châteauguay, where his career path led him to successively hold the positions of director of recreation, director of technical services, assistant chief administrative officer and chief administrative officer, a position he held from 1992 to 2003.

Byette has held the position of director general for the City of Trois Rivières since 2003.
